What Happened
In an alarming trend, coordinated influence operations have been identified and disrupted on various platforms during the second quarter of 2025. These operations often involve groups attempting to sway public opinion or manipulate information for their own agendas. The TAG (Threat Analysis Group)? has been actively monitoring these activities and has reported significant progress in shutting them down.
The bulletin reveals that multiple campaigns were targeting users with misleading narratives? and propaganda?. These campaigns were often orchestrated by foreign entities aiming to influence political outcomes or social discourse. By identifying and terminating these operations, TAG is playing a crucial role in maintaining the integrity of online information.

What's Being Done
The TAG team is continuously monitoring for new threats and influence campaigns. They are employing advanced analytics? and collaboration with other platforms to detect and dismantle these operations before they can gain traction. Here’s what you can do to stay informed and safe:
- Stay skeptical of sensational headlines and claims.
- Verify information through multiple trusted sources before sharing.
- Report suspicious content to the platform you are using.
Experts are watching for emerging tactics and are prepared to adapt their strategies to counteract these threats in the future. The fight against misinformation is ongoing, and staying vigilant is crucial for everyone.
